Why Fill Rate matters for Specialty retail
A 95% fill rate missing the store's signature item is worse than 85% missing only commodity basics. Ward weights fill rate by item importance, signature products, top sellers, and loyalty drivers get priority, preventing the trap where healthy aggregates mask identity-defining stockouts.

A generic fill rate model applied to a specialty footprint produces alerts nobody trusts. The thresholds are wrong, because specialty baselines are wrong for it. Ward learns the baseline from your own boutiques instead of importing one.
- 01 Halo basket effects from signature items aren't measured, so the cost of a signature stockout is undercounted by 2-4x because the missed basket-pull revenue is invisible.
- 02 Unweighted fill rate averages mask signature-item gaps; a chain at 95% can routinely run out of the brand-defining product because it represents only 1-3% of SKUs by count.
Benchmarks. Specialty signature-item availability target: 95-98%. Halo effect: signature-item-driven baskets typically run 1.5-2.5x larger than non-anchor baskets, so each signature stockout costs 2-3x its standalone revenue impact.
What the first 90 days
actually look like.
-
01
Week 1: read-only connection
Ward plugs into Lightspeed Retail with read-only credentials and begins ingesting sales transactions and inventory counts. No config changes on your side. First cards arrive in two days.
-
02
Weeks 2 to 3: baselines
Ward needs roughly two weeks of history per store to separate a real deviation from normal variance. During this window the findings are directionally right and the thresholds are still moving.
-
03
Weeks 4 to 12: steady state
Ward delivers daily cards every morning, each with the driver and the next step. Volume settles at a level a single person can read over coffee. The measure of success is not how many findings arrive, it is how many get acted on.
